  • the invention relates to a sliding door construction, which mainly consists of a door element positioned in a frame, which surrounds a doorway opening to which a hollow wall structure is adjacent (US-A-3 400 490).
  • the sliding door can be included with a complete frame into a finished wall or separating structure, whereas the split hollow part together with the wall or separating structure is finished in such a way, that it is not visible, while the doorway opening is bordered by an upper beam and jamb posts.
  • the present invention aims at the furnishing of a sliding door slipping easily with minimal resistance and carried by means of permanent magnets in combination with a steel strip, which is part of the frame, such that a convenient assembly will be possible, while maintenance and wear are inconsiderable.
  • the sliding door construction according to the present invention has a frame, wherein the sliding door is positioned, with a passage opening as a conventional doorway, adjacent to a split hollow all part structure, both sides of which being clad by means of sheet material.
  • the frame of the doorway passage and the hollow wall part constitute a complete entirety.
  • the outer thickness of the hollow split wall part is in conformity with the wall size and the sheet material for the erection of said hollow split wall part can be plastered and finished together with the wall.
  • the construction of the entire device is such that it can be prefabricated and that it can be erected as a whole.
  • the door construction of the type as described in the introduction is provided according to the present invention with a hanging member, consisting of permanent magnets affixed in a slot at the top of the sliding door panel, serving as a means to keep said door in a steel profile, which is part of the frame.
  • rollers or sets of rollers in bearings are provided which are running in a groove in the steel strip, in order to keep on the one side an air cleft between the magnet and the steel, on the other hand to guide the linear movement.
  • the sliding door appliance in question is characterized according to the present invention in that the upper beam at its lower side is provided with a steel strip having a groove in the centre along its entire length, and that the door at its top side is provided with permanent magnets affixed in one line between two steel slot borders (pole sheets), the field of which extending beyond the door, such that said magnets exert a permanent force of attraction towards the steel strip, while a set of at least two rollers, which extend somewhat at the upper edge of the door and which run in the groove of the steel strip, enable the shifting of the door, while lateral turning of the door is prevented by rib-shaped guiding means along the doorway passage at the upper and/or lower edge of the door.
  • the permanent magnets consist of longitudinal blocks of ferrite, lanthanide-iron or lanthanide-cobalt-alloy, which have been sintered and which are polarized in such a manner that the North and South pole are situated in the horizontal plane oppoiste to each other between the slot borders (pole sheets).
  • the material consists of small blocks of Neodym-iron, samarium-cobalt or samarium-cobalt- iron in fine sintered shape.
  • lanthanides or rare earth metals may also be components of the alloy.
  • the block-shaped magnets are positioned alternately with mutual reverse poles between the steel slot borders and are divided from each other by smaller permanent magnets, which are magnetized in the horizontal direction and which fill part of the space between the block shaped larger magnets.
  • the magnetic field is thereby directed in a more elevated way.
  • the erection of the sliding door appliance is furthermore facilitated according to the invention, because the complete frame can be mounted, immured and finished during the raw construction and building up of a premise, without danger of filthiness of the shifting means.
  • the sliding door as such can be mounted during the finishing of the premise by introducing it primarily in a diagonal position into the split hollow wall and then lifting it, until the strip will get within the attractive force of the magnets, whereafter the sliding door will remain in the hanging position and will be operational.
  • the sliding door construction shown in the Figures 1-5 is assembled of a frame with a part (1) for inserting into a hollow split wall and a doorway passage (2), wherein the door element (3) can be moved linearly to and fro.
  • the frame comprises a steel strip (4) and jamb posts (5) confining the doorway passage (2).
  • the frame part (1) for the hollow split wall is for example clad at both sides with sheet material (6), which is comprised all around in a metal strip (4) and which is affixed by means of supporting lathings (7).
  • This construction of supporting lathings and sheet material is for the purpose, that the entire frame will keep its shape and remain in this shape, such that the possibility of premanufacturing exists.
  • the outer width of the hollow split wall coincides with the width of the wall (8), such that the sheet material (6) can be plastered together with the wall (8) and can be finished with a coating layer (9).
  • the jamb posts (5) remain visible as a normal doorway frame.
  • the magnets are separate and there are at least two rollers or sets (11), which are adjusted in height in such a manner, that horizontal shifting is possible, because a small distance is kept.
  • the steel strip (4) has a profile such that the rollers are guided in a straight track.
  • the inner side of the jamb posts (5) is provided with strips of bristles which are adjacent to the sliding door panel such that the sliding door is kept in its vertical position.
  • a special conducting device can be applied at the underside as well.
  • sliding door (3) a normal commercial door as well as a composition of special constructed door elements, for larger sizes or for particular requirements can be used.
  • the magnetic hanging appliance can also be used for other movable separation walls or panels.
  • the construction can be completed furthermore with an automatic service, for example by means of an electrical motor drive.
  • the magnetic elements are sintered permanent paramagnetic polarized blocks. and they consist preferably of ferrite, samarium-cobalt- or neodym-iron-alloy or of other alloys of lanthanides, cobalt and/or iron.
  • the tractive force of the magnet should be 10 to 15 kg higher than the weight of the door.
  • An element of 1 kg neodym-iron has a coercive force such that a tractive force of 120 kg is obtained.
  • the specific weight is 4.833.

Claims (5)

1. Schiebetürenanordnung, bestehend aus einem Türelement (3), welches in einem Rahmen gehalten ist, der eine Türöffnung (2) umgibt und an den ein hohler Wandteil (1) mit Einschubschlitz anschließt, mit einem oberen Träger, der sich am Oberrand über beide Teile (1, 2) erstreckt,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ß der obere Träger an seinem unteren Rand mit einem Strahlprofilstreifen (4) versehen ist, der eine Nut (12) in der Mitte über seine Länge aufweist; und daß die Tür (3) an ihrem Oberrand mit glockförmigen Permanentmagneten (10) ausgerüstet ist, die in einer Linie über die gesamte Länge zwischen zwei Stahlschlitzbegrenzungen (13) angeordnet sind, wobei sich das Feld der Magnete über der Tür (3) derart erstreckt, daß diese Magnete (10) eine permanente Anziehungskraft auf den Stafilprofilstreifen (4) ausüben, wobei eine Gruppe von wenigstens zwei Rollen (11), die etwas über dem Oberrand der Tür (3) liegen und in der Nut (12) des Stahlprofilstreifens (14) ablaufen, eine Verschiebung der Tür (3) ermöglichen, während eine seitliche Bewegung der Tür (3) durch rippenförmige Führungsmittel längs des Einschubschlitzes (2) an der Oberseite und/oder der Unterseite der Tür (3) verhindert ist.
2. Schiebetüranordnung nach Anspruch 1,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ß die Permanentmagnete (10) aus rechteckigen Blöcken aus Ferrit, Lanthanid-Eisen oder Lanthanid-Kobaltlegierungen bestehen, die gesintert und so polarisiert sind, daß Nord- und Südpole an den Schlitzbegrenzungen einander gegenüberliegen.
3. Schiebetüranordnung nach Anspruch 2,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ß das Material der magnetischen Blöcke (10) aus einer Neodym-Eisen-Legierung in gesinterter Form besteht.
4. Schiebetüranordung nach Anspruch 2,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ß das Material der magnetischen Blöcke (10) aus einer Samarium-Kobalt-Legierung in gesinterter Form besteht.
5. Schiebetüranordnung nach Anspruch 1,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ß die blockartigen Magnete (10) zwischen den Stahlschlitzbegrenzungen in der Weise angeordnet sind, daß ihre Pole abwechselnd einander gegenüberstehen, und daß die durch kleine Permanentmagnete getrennt sind, die in Horizontalrichtung magnetisiert sind und einen Teil des Raumes zwischen den blockförmigen größeren Magneten einnehmen.
